Cannabis is grown from one of two sources: a seed or a clone. Seeds bring hereditary information from two parent plants and can express numerous various mixes of characteristics: some from the mom, some from the daddy, and some qualities from both. In commercial cannabis production, typically, growers will plant lots of seeds of one pressure and choose the best plant. They will then take clones from that private plant, which permits consistent genetics for mass production. feminized seeds usa. If marijuana is legal in your state, you can purchase seeds or clones from a regional dispensary, or online through numerous seed banks.
Growing from seed can produce a more powerful plant with more strong genes. Plants grown from seed can be more hearty as young plants when compared to clones, primarily because seeds have a strong taproot. You can plant seeds directly into an outdoor garden in early spring, even in cool, damp climates. If growing outdoors, some growers prefer to germinate seeds within because they are delicate in the beginning stages of development. Inside, you can give weed seedlings extra light to help them along, and then transplant them outside when big enough. For reproduction, males have pollen sacs and pollinate females, causing female flowers to produce seeds. As soon as cannabis seeds are fully grown, the female plant starts to die, and seeds are either dropped to the ground where they grow into new cannabis plants next spring, or the seeds are harvested for processing into seed oil or foodstuff, or saved so they can be sown in the ground later on and end up being the next generation of plants. You'll need to sex them out (more below) to recognize the males and get rid of them, due to the fact that you don't desire your women producing seeds - feminized marijuana seeds. Sexing marijuana plants can be a lengthy procedure, and if you don't capture males, there is a threat that even one males can pollinate your entire crop, triggering all of your female weed plants to produce seeds. One method to avoid sexing plants is to purchase feminized seeds (more below), which ensures every seed you plant will be a bud-producing female. You can also decrease headaches and avoid the trouble of seed germination and sexing plants by beginning with clones.
A clone is a cutting that is genetically identical to the plant it was taken fromthat plant is known as the "mother." Through cloning, you can develop a brand-new harvest with specific replicas of your favorite plant. Because genes equal, a clone will offer you a plant with the same characteristics as the mom, such as flavor, cannabinoid profile, yield, grow time, etc. So if you encounter a specific strain or phenotype you actually like, you might desire to clone it to replicate more buds that have the very same results and characteristics. Another disadvantage to clones is they can take on negative characteristics from the mother plant as well. If the mom has a disease, draws in bugs, or grows weak branches, its clones will probably have the exact same concerns. Feminized marijuana seeds will produce only female plants for getting buds, so there is no need to get rid of males or worry about female plants getting pollinated. Feminized seeds are produced by triggering the monoecious condition in a female marijuana plantthe resulting seeds are nearly similar to the self-pollinated female parent, as only one set of genes is present.
This is accomplished through numerous approaches: By spraying the plant with an option of colloidal silver, a liquid containing small particles of silver, Through a technique called rodelization, in which a female plant pressed previous maturity can pollinate another woman, Spraying seeds with gibberellic acid, a hormonal agent that activates germination (this is much less typical) The majority of knowledgeable or commercial growers will not use feminized seeds since they only consist of one set of genes, and these need to never be used for reproducing functions - feminized marijuana seeds. However, a great deal of starting growers begin with feminized seeds because they get rid of the concern of having to handle male plants.

They are simple to grow due to the fact that you do not have to stress about light cycles and how much light a plant gets. Many marijuana plants start flowering when the amount of light they get every day minimizes. Outdoors, this takes place when the sun begins setting previously in the day as the season turns from summer to autumn. Indoor growers can control when a plant flowers by minimizing the day-to-day amount of light plants get from 18 hours to 12 hours - cheap autoflowering seeds.
Autoflowers can be started in early spring and will flower throughout the longest days of summer, making the most of high quality light to grow yields. Or, if you get a late start in the growing season, you can start autoflowers in May or June and harvest in the fall (what is autoflowering seeds). Also, autoflower plants are smallperfect for closet grows or any little grow, or growing outdoors where you do not desire your next-door neighbors to see what you depend on. A couple big disadvantages, though: Autoflower pressures are understood for being less powerful. Likewise, since they are small in stature, they usually don't produce huge yields.
Autoflowering stress require some preparation, as they will grow quickly and begin to flower whether you're ready for them. CBD, or cannabidiol, is among the chemical componentsknown collectively as cannabinoidsfound in the marijuana plant. For many years, human beings have selected plants for high-THC content, making cannabis with high levels of CBD uncommon. The genetic paths through which THC is manufactured by the plant are various than those for CBD production. Marijuana used for hemp production has actually been picked for other qualities, consisting of a low THC material, so regarding adhere to the 2018 Farm Expense.
As interest in CBD as a medication has actually grown, numerous breeders have crossed high-CBD hemp with marijuana. These stress have little or no THC, 1:1 ratios of THC and CBD, or some have a high-THC content together with substantial quantities of CBD (3% or more). Seeds for these ranges are now commonly available online and through dispensaries. It needs to be kept in mind, however, that any plant grown from these seeds is not guaranteed to produce high levels of CBD, as it takes several years to develop a seed line that produces constant outcomes - feminized marijuana seeds. A grower looking to produce marijuana with a particular THC to CBD ratio will need to grow from a tested and proven clone or seed.

Cannabis seeds require 3 things to germinate: water, heat, and air. There are lots of methods to germinate seeds, but for the most common and most basic method, you will require: Two clean plates, 4 paper towels, Seeds, Distilled water Take 4 sheets of paper towels and soak them with distilled water. The towels ought to be soaked however shouldn't have excess water running.
Then, place the marijuana seeds at least an inch apart from each other and cover them with the remaining 2 water-soaked paper towels. To produce a dark, secured area, take another plate and turn it over to cover the seeds, like a dome. Make certain the location the seeds remain in is warm, somewhere between 70-85F. After completing these actions, it's time to wait. Inspect the paper towels as soon as a day to make sure they're still saturated, and if they are losing moisture, apply more water to keep the seeds happy - pot seeds feminized. Some seeds sprout extremely quickly while others can take a while, but usually, seeds must sprout in 3-10 days.
A seed has actually germinated when the seed divides and a single grow appears. The sprout is the taproot, which will end up being the main stem of the plant, and seeing it signifies effective germination. It is very important to keep the delicate seed sterilized, so do not touch the seed or taproot as it begins to split. When you see the taproot, it's time to move your sprouted seed into its growing medium, such as soil. feminized hemp seeds. Fill a 4-inch or one-gallon pot with loose, airy potting soil, Water the soil prior to you put the seed in; it must be wet but not drenched, Poke a hole in the soil with a pen or pencilthe general rule is: make the hole twice as deep as the seed is large, Using a set of tweezers, gently place the seed in the hole with the taproot dealing with down, Lightly cover it with soil Keep a close eye on the temperature level and moisture level of the soil to keep the seed pleased.

Utilize a spray bottle to water itover-watering can suffocate and kill the delicate grow. Within a week or two you must see a seedling begin to grow from the soil. Germinating cannabis seeds does not constantly go as planned. Some seeds will be losers. Others will be sluggish and take longer to grow. But some will pop rapidly and proliferate. This is the beauty of seedsoften, you can inform which plants or genetics will grow right from the start. This will help you determine which plants you want to take cuttings from for clones or for reproducing if you wish to develop a seed bank of your own.
